What Happened with the TikTok Mayor Bid?

In a surprising twist, a contestant from The Apprentice has launched a campaign to become Lewisham’s first ever ‘TikTok mayor’. This innovative bid aims to leverage the viral nature of TikTok to engage with the community. The contestant believes that by utilizing social media, they can better connect with residents and tackle local issues more effectively.

This initiative highlights the growing trend of blending politics with social media influence. The candidate is expected to use TikTok to not only promote their campaign but to discuss local policies, engage with voters, and even conduct live Q&A sessions. This approach could attract younger voters who are often disengaged from traditional political processes.

How Does This Campaign Work in Practice?

The campaign is designed to create a direct line of communication between the candidate and the constituents. Here’s how it works:

  1. Content Creation: Regular TikTok videos will cover updates on local issues, fun facts about the area, and behind-the-scenes glimpses into the campaign.
  2. Engagement Strategies: The candidate plans to use polls, challenges, and community hashtags to encourage local engagement.
  3. Live Interactions: Scheduled TikTok live sessions will allow constituents to ask questions and provide feedback in real-time.

This approach not only energizes the campaign but also showcases how social media can be a tool for enhancing voter engagement.

What Are the Risks or Downsides of This Approach?

While the TikTok mayor trend is exciting, there are potential pitfalls:

  • Oversaturation: With multiple creators vying for attention, your content could get lost.
  • Political Backlash: Aligning with a political figure can alienate some followers.
  • Content Authenticity: Maintaining authenticity is crucial; overly promotional content might turn off your audience.
